Fr. Daniel J. Hoy

Retired in 1998. One of 21 priests placed on administrative leave by Philadelphia archdiocese 3/7/11 pending investigation of allegations involving sexual abuse of minor. Last assignment: in residence at Our Lady of the Assumption Parish in Strafford. Died in 7/11 before investigation completed. Archdiocese announced 5/4/12 that investigation was inconclusive due to his death.
